Melanie Barrall
Clinical Research Coordinator

(925) 935-2599 ext. 143
mbarrall@bayareaallergy.com
Walnut Creek

3 Words my family would use to describe me

About my family & pets

My 3 cats Ted, Tess, and Juju

Favorite Vacation spot or destination

Israel for the history, culture, and food

How I spend my spare time

Hiking, rescuing cats
Share by: